Hare Street, Essex
Hare Street is a former hamlet that is now an eastern suburb of Romford, Essex. Hare Street lay along the Roman road from Brentwood to Romford, between the Gidea Hall and Hare Hall estates. The area became suburbanised during the inter-war period. The area is often today considered to be a part of Gidea Park. The Ship public house dates from the 17th century. The area is within the council area of Havering.
